欢迎光临芜湖庄初百网络有限公司司官网!
全国咨询热线:13373810479
当前位置: 首页 > 新闻动态

Python滑动窗口中位数优化:双堆法解决TLE问题

时间:2025-11-28 17:13:13

Python滑动窗口中位数优化:双堆法解决TLE问题
实现物品拾取功能 首先,需要理解游戏中的数据结构。
代码重构通过消除重复代码、过长函数、紧密耦合等异味,结合分层架构、SOLID原则与自动化工具,提升PHP项目可维护性与扩展性。
使用带缓冲channel和select+default可减少Go中channel满时的发送阻塞,提升并发性能。
方法一:文件名后缀约定 这是Go语言处理平台特定代码最直观和常用的方法之一。
c#中的task类用于处理异步操作,通过封装耗时任务并使其在后台运行,避免阻塞主线程。
本文将探讨在PHP/Laravel环境中处理JSON数据时,如何正确访问以数字作为键名的对象属性。
它提供了一个额外的安全层,即使前端代码不小心引入了漏洞,CSP也能大大降低其被利用的风险。
本文探讨了在PHP类继承中,如何在不依赖传统构造函数__constructor的情况下,为父类的私有属性进行初始化。
装饰器模式通过组合方式动态扩展对象功能,示例中Widget接口的TextField被BorderDecorator和ScrollDecorator逐层包装,调用draw时形成“添加滚动条→绘制文本→添加边框”的行为链,体现了运行时灵活增强特性。
模型关联用于定义数据库表间的逻辑关系,如一对一、一对多、多对多等,通过在模型中声明关系实现关联查询。
mkdir的$recursive参数非常强大,可以创建多级目录。
GOPATH: GOPATH是Go语言的工作区路径,用于存放用户编写的Go项目、第三方库的源代码、编译后的包文件(.a文件)以及通过go install命令生成的可执行文件。
总结 WordPress中setcookie()设置的Cookie数据在首次页面加载时无法立即读取是一个常见的误解,其根源在于HTTP请求-响应周期的特性。
这种情况类似于多个 goroutine 竞争修改一个全局变量,最终结果取决于执行顺序,且往往不是我们期望的。
始终记住,在生产环境中,严谨的错误处理和数据校验是构建健壮应用程序的关键。
本文深入探讨了在使用Nginx作为Web服务器和PHP前端控制器模式时,$_POST数组为空的常见问题。
例如,对vector按降序排序: 达芬奇 达芬奇——你的AI创作大师 50 查看详情 #include <algorithm> #include <vector> std::vector<int> nums = {3, 1, 4, 1, 5}; std::sort(nums.begin(), nums.end(), [](int a, int b) { return a > b; }); // 结果:{5, 4, 3, 1, 1} 使用std::for_each打印元素: int sum = 0; std::for_each(nums.begin(), nums.end(), [&](int n) { std::cout << n << " "; sum += n; }); // 可访问并修改外部sum 捕获列表的用法说明 捕获决定了lambda能否访问外部作用域的变量。
理解这些字段的用途和区别,能够帮助开发者更高效、准确地构建健壮的 Go Web 服务。
如果使用自建 Git 服务,还需确认域名是否被 GOPRIVATE 覆盖。
直接的HTTP请求-响应模式无法满足这种实时性需求。

本文链接:http://www.buchi-mdr.com/111215_558d9d.html